Immuneering (NASDAQ:IMRX - Get Free Report) was upgraded by stock analysts at Chardan Capital to a "strong-buy" rating in a report released on Monday,Zacks.com reports.

Several other equities research analysts have also recently commented on IMRX. Oppenheimer reissued an "outperform" rating on shares of Immuneering in a research report on Monday, June 1st. Needham & Company LLC raised their price objective on Immuneering from $11.00 to $18.00 and gave the company a "buy" rating in a report on Monday, July 20th. Wall Street Zen downgraded Immuneering from a "hold" rating to a "sell" rating in a research report on Monday, July 20th. Weiss Ratings reissued a "sell (d-)" rating on shares of Immuneering in a research note on Wednesday, June 24th. Finally, Cantor Fitzgerald began coverage on shares of Immuneering in a research note on Wednesday, July 8th. They issued an "overweight" rating and a $17.00 price target for the company. Two equities research analysts have r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, four have given a Buy rating and one has assigned a Sell rating to the company's stock. According to MarketBeat.com, the company has an average rating of "Buy" and an average price target of $17.57.

Immuneering Price Performance

IMRX stock opened at $4.39 on Monday. The stock has a market capitalization of $284.03 million, a P/E ratio of -3.75 and a beta of 0.43. The business has a 50-day moving average of $4.60 and a 200-day moving average of $4.98. Immuneering has a fifty-two week low of $2.90 and a fifty-two week high of $10.08.

Immuneering (NASDAQ:IMRX -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Wednesday, August 5th. The company reported ($0.27)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of ($0.26) by ($0.01). The company had revenue of $0.36 million during the quarter. Equities analysts expect that Immuneering will post -1.09 EPS for the current year.

Immuneering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Immuneering Nasdaq: IMRX is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company leveraging artificial intelligence and its proprietary RABIT (Repurposing and Accelerating Biotechnology Tools) platform to design and optimize small-molecule and peptide therapies. By analyzing large-scale biomedical datasets, Immuneering's machine learning algorithms identify novel drug–target interactions, repurpose existing drug scaffolds and accelerate lead candidate selection. The company's AI-driven approach aims to reduce development timelines and improve therapeutic profiles in areas of high unmet medical need.

The company's lead program, IRX-2, is a small-molecule candidate currently in Phase 2 clinical trials for the treatment of painful diabetic peripheral neuropathy.
